To draw the side elevation of the prism:
Start with a solid rectangle representing the side view of the prism.
The height of the prism is 2 m, which converts to 4 cm using the scale (2 cm to 1 m).
The width of the base of the trapezium is 2 m, converting to 4 cm.
Ensure the rectangle is upright, and label it clearly.

For the front elevation of the prism:
Begin with a trapezium shape representing the front view.
The trapezium has a base measuring 1 m (2 cm in the drawing) and a top measuring 0.5 m (1 cm in the drawing).
Make sure the two sides of the trapezium are parallel and include correct angles as described in the marking scheme.
Ensure the trapezium is correctly oriented with the longer base at the bottom and label it appropriately.
